Interested in learning more?
29 1500177960 7353552249
838247 6990633 3829869468 3968590 1343849665
See more24868313409 190172 693294755
46517604 4080 54714150990 39520 99028038847
See more2171049 225787824 53710
9222 21058673531 4306 84165787340
See more